- Why Consider a Career in Europe?
There are many reasons why professionals look toward Europe for career opportunities:
Diverse Job Markets: Europe hosts some of the strongest economies globally, offering openings in technology, healthcare, finance, education, and engineering.
Cultural Experience: Working in Europe means exposure to multiple languages, cultures, and traditions, enriching both personal and professional lives.
Work-Life Balance: Many European countries are known for shorter working weeks, generous paid leave, and strong employee protections.
Global Networking: A career in Europe provides access to international networks and industries that connect across continents.
- Popular Industries for Careers in Europe
Certain industries consistently attract local and international talent:
Technology
Cities like Berlin, Amsterdam, and Dublin are booming with startups and multinational companies. From software engineering to AI research, careers in Europe’s tech sector are expanding rapidly.
Healthcare
With aging populations, European countries need doctors, nurses, and healthcare professionals. Careers in medicine, biotechnology, and research remain in high demand.
Finance and Business
London, Frankfurt, and Zurich are recognized as global financial hubs. Careers in Europe’s finance sector cover investment banking, accounting, and financial technology (FinTech).
Engineering and Manufacturing
Germany leads in mechanical and automotive engineering, while other nations focus on aerospace, construction, and renewable energy.
Education
International schools and universities across Europe are constantly looking for skilled educators, especially those fluent in English and other languages.
- Key Countries Offering Strong Career Opportunities
Germany: Known for engineering, automotive, and tech innovation.
United Kingdom: Careers in finance, business, and media remain strong despite market changes.
France: Creative industries, fashion, and hospitality provide diverse career choices.
Netherlands: A leader in technology, logistics, and international business.
Switzerland: High-paying careers in banking, pharmaceuticals, and research.
Ireland: Popular for IT, pharmaceuticals, and multinational headquarters.
- Skills in Demand Across Europe
To thrive in careers in Europe, certain skills stand out:
Digital literacy and advanced IT skills
Multilingual communication (English plus another European language is a big advantage)
Project management and leadership
Adaptability and cross-cultural collaboration
Industry-specific technical expertise
- Challenges of Building a Career in Europe
While opportunities are vast, professionals may face challenges such as:
Visa and Work Permit Regulations: Non-EU citizens often require additional documentation to work legally.
Language Barriers: While English is widely used in international companies, local language skills are often preferred.
Competitive Markets: Popular cities like London, Paris, and Berlin attract high numbers of applicants.
Cultural Adjustments: Adapting to new workplace cultures takes flexibility and patience.
- Tips for Securing Careers in Europe
Research Specific Markets
Understand which industries are thriving in the country of interest.
Tailor Your Resume
Follow European standards for CVs, keeping them concise but detailed.
Network Strategically
Use platforms like LinkedIn and attend industry events to connect with professionals.
Learn the Language
Even basic proficiency in a local language can give you a competitive edge.
Stay Updated
Follow news about visa policies, hiring trends, and emerging industries.
- The Future of Careers in Europe
The European job market is shifting due to globalization, technology, and sustainability efforts. Future career trends include:
Green Jobs: Careers in renewable energy and sustainability are growing rapidly.
Remote Work: Companies increasingly allow flexible, cross-border employment.
AI and Automation: Demand for data scientists, AI specialists, and cybersecurity experts will continue rising.
Healthcare Expansion: The healthcare sector will remain a pillar of employment.
